There is a wonderful wall image in my room that states “Prayer, when you can no longer stand life, then kneel”
When the storm is raging in every aspect of our day, we need to pray. When everything is going so well and we have no apparent needs at the moment, we need to pray. When we observe Jesus Christ in the Gospels, we see over and over he is slipped off alone to pray.
Scripture tells us in many places in the New Testament to Pray and not give up, Luke 18:1; Pray without ceasing, 1 Thes. 5:16-18; Be Anxious for nothing, in everything in Prayer, Supplication with Thanksgiving bring your every concern before GOD. Philippians 4:6
When we think of Jesus praying we assume most of the time he is on his knees in prayer and maybe he is and maybe his is standing. However in his time of great distress, when in the Garden of Gethsemane praying, he is on his knees and under so much stress that it states his sweat was a drops of blood.(Matthew 26:36-46) The moment is coming where he can no longer stand and becomes the illumination for our Salvation. He is going to the Cross for our sins and he is willing to let our sin nail him to it so that we may live eternal life and have a way out of the Storms of our life.
In the Gospel of John, in Chapter 17, Jesus prays for us. He is about to go and suffer probably more than any of us could suffer and he will also take the full weight of sin upon himself. He will take on something he himself has never known.
The agony becomes so real when he utters, “My GOD, my GOD why have you forsaken me?” Everywhere else when Jesus speaks about or to GOD himself, he speaks stating his Father. But in the moment when he, Jesus, has taken all the sin upon himself, then he finds that he can no longer feel the presence of Love of the Father on him for GOD is to Holy for sin to be in his presence, even if that sin is on his son and therefore Jesus knows what we know but don’t realize, with sin we are separated from GOD.
